    Using Constructivist Grounded Theory (CGT) and reflexive Thematic Analysis (TA) methods, the purpose of this case study was to construct theory about equity for students studying chemistry at public universities in Colorado. Interviews with students (N=12), chemistry instructors (N=9), and equity practitioners (N=9) as well as observations of chemistry classes (N=42) were collected. Along with these interview transcripts and in-class observations, surveys completed by participants were also included as data. Journal entries of a reflexive or memoing nature were written as part of the data analysis procedures. With these data, I explored potential methods of equitable change in chemistry instruction at public universities in Colorado. Overall, twenty theoretical concepts were constructed using the data to address the research questions. The connections and relationships among these concepts make up the theory of equity in chemistry instruction that was constructed. A theory of equity in the context of chemistry instruction could be the basis for instruments such as an equity observation protocol or surveys to measure equity in chemistry courses

    The Epithelial to Mesenchymal Transition (EMT) plays a role not only in tumor metastasis but also in tumor recurrence. This process is believed to be tightly linked to the presence of Cancer Stem Cells (CSCs) however, it is still not clear which factors could induce EMT and how it could be a source for CSCs. It has been demonstrated that Malignant Pleural Effusion (MPEs) may represent an excellent source to identify markers and molecular mechanisms involved in EMT and CSCs development. Growth factors, cell differentiation markers and molecular adhesion are involved in some of the crucial neoplastic cell events such as proliferation, metastasis, resistance to chemotherapy and EMT. In this review, we summarize the current understanding of which molecular markers can orchestrate EMT and CSCs in MPEs

    In non-small cell lung cancer (NSCLC), there is a consensus regarding the use of liquid biopsy, generally, to detect "druggable" mutations and, in particular, to monitor tyrosine kinase inhibitor (TKI) treatments. However, whether circulating tumor cells (CTCs) are better tools than cell-free DNA (cfDNA), is still a matter of debate, mainly concerning which antigen(s) we should use to investigating simultaneously both epithelial and epithelial-to-mesenchymal transient (EMT) phenotype in the same sample of CTCs. To address this item, we exploited here a single-tube liquid biopsy, to detect both epithelial cell adhesion molecule (EpCAM)-positive CTCs and EpCAM-low/negative CTCs, because down-modulation of EpCAM is considered the first step in EMT. Furthermore, we analyzed the DNA from CTCs of four different phenotypes (ctcDNA), according to their EpCAM expression and cytokeratin pattern, and circulating tumor DNA (ctDNA) by droplet digital PCR (ddPCR), in order to disclose activating and resistancedriving mutations. Liquid biopsy reflected spatial and temporal heterogeneity of the tumor under treatment pressure. We provide the proof-of-concept that the complementary use of ctDNA and ctcDNA represents a reliable, minimally invasive and dynamic tool for a more comprehensive view of tumor evolution

    Sex education is not exempt from the evil of systemic racism and white supremacy woven in American Society. In fact, the mythology of white supremacy is based on an idealized goal of the United States (U.S.) as a white nation state that exerts population controls to maintain power over racial and ethnic minority groups through political, economic, and social dominance.State departments of education, individual school districts, and even sex educators themselves must update their sex education provisions and curricula to ensure comprehensive sex education programs utilize a racial justice lens. This will support young people in developing a shared understanding of how racial stereotypes distort public perceptions of sexuality and impact the lived experiences of POC in America. These steps must be taken in order to create a shared responsibility to resist these stereotypes and the racist behaviors and public policies that perpetuate them.Thus, the purpose of this publication is to offer a rationale and a call to action for creating anti-racist sex education programs that purposefully abandon any "color-blind" approaches to sex education. This resource includes: a timeline of historical experiences of racism; an exploration of the formation of racialized sexual identities and how the sexualization of race was used to suppress and impact marginalized communities including Black, Native American or Indigenous, Asian American, Pacific Islander, and Latinx communities; ways that systemic racism has impacted the classroom and student experiences of sex education; and, finally, examples of how sex educators can incorporate anti-racist lessons into programs in alignment with the National Sex Education Standards (NSES), second edition

    Background: Neurotrophins (NT) belongs to a family of growth factors which promotes neurons survival and differentiation. Increasing evidence show that NT and their receptor are expressed in lung tissues suggesting a possible role in lung health and disease. Here we investigated the expression and functional role of the TrkB/BDNF axis in idiopathic pulmonary fibrotic lung (myo)fibroblasts. Methods: Lung fibroblast were isolated from IPF patients and characterized for the expression of mesenchymal markers in comparison to normal lung fibroblasts isolated from non-IPF controls. Results: BDNF treatment promoted mesenchymal differentiation and this effect was counteracted by the TrkB inhibitor K252a. In this regard, we showed that K252a treatment was able to control the expression of transcription factors involved in epithelial to mesenchymal transition (EMT). Accordingly, K252a treatment reduced matrix metalloproteinase-9 enzyme activity and E-cadherin expression while increased cytoplasmic ÎČ-catenin expression. Conclusions: Our results suggest that BDNF/TrkB axis plays a role in EMT promoting the acquisition of (myo)fibroblast cell phenotype in IPF. Targeting BDNF/TrkB seems to represent a viable approach in order to prevent EMT dependent lung fibrosis

    In order to bring Aristophanes to justice after the staging of the Babylonians, Cleon might have appealed to Antimachus’ decree against the “attack by name in comedy” (ÎșÏ‰ÎŒáżłÎŽÎ”áż–Îœ ጐΟ áœ€ÎœÏŒÎŒÎ±Ï„ÎżÏ‚). The alleged hint in pseudo-Xenophon’s Athen. Pol. 1.18 to the abrogation of this decree may bear witness to the case’s historical reality

    A 30-year-old woman was admitted to our hospital with severe shortness of breath. A transthoracic echocardiogram showed moderate pericardial effusion with a lesion in the right atrium, confirmed by chest CT scan and cardiac RMN. Pleural and middle lobe involvement occurred within one month. Middle lobe biopsy was performed and pathological examination confirmed the diagnosis of metastatic angiosarcoma. After two months, because of recurrent pleural effusions, chemical pleurodesis was performed. Chemotherapy was started but the patient died four months after the diagnosis. This case highlights the misdiagnosis at initial clinical presentation, available diagnostic approaches and therapeutic options for cardiac angiosarcoma

    Abstract Industrial areas frequently present a high concentration of production operations which are source of anthropic risks. For this reason Smart Public Safety is receiving an increasing attention from industry, research and authorities. Moreover, due the consequences of global warming, these areas could be subject to risk events with increased probability with respect to the past. Information technologies enable an innovative approach towards safety management, which relies on the evolution of tools for environmental monitoring and citizens' interaction. This work presents the preliminary results of the Italian research project SIGMA - sensor Integrated System in cloud environment for the Advanced Multi-risk Management. The proposed system includes a continuous monitoring of the different information sources, thus reducing human control as much as possible. At the same time, the communication system manages multiple data flows in a flexible way, adapting itself to different working scenarios, enabling smarter applications. SIGMA intends to acquire, integrate and compute heterogeneous data, coming from various sensor networks in order to provide useful insights for the monitoring, forecasting and management of risk situations through services provided to citizens and businesses, both public and private. Based on the integration of different interoperating components, the system is able to provide a complete emergency management framework through simulations/optimizations and heterogeneous data manipulation tools. The prototype solution is detailed by a use case application in an industrial area located in the region of Sicily, Italy. In particular, web based modular applications connected through SIGMA allow the monitoring of the industrial environment through data gathering from different sensor networks, such as outdoor sensors mounted in the surroundings of large industrial areas, and support of the design of the logistics network aimed at covering the industrial risks
